The acquisition costs for intangible assets are capitalized as assets and are then gradually amortized over the estimated useful lives of the assets.
Selling And Administrative
Expenses related to the selling of products and the management of business operations, not directly tied to production.
Supervisor Salaries
The compensation paid to employees who oversee and manage other workers or operations within a company.
Maintenance
The work done to keep machinery, equipment, or a structure in a condition of efficiency or safety through routine checks, repairs, and cleaning.
Cash Budget
A financial plan that estimates cash inflows and outflows over a specific period, often used by businesses to manage liquidity.
